There are two kinds of HTML tags: paired and unpaired. Paired tags require an opening tag that turns a formatting feature on and a closing tag that turns the feature off. Paired tags must surround the text you want formatted with that feature.
A tag is a way to identify something, whether it is content, an image, or something else. For example, a hashtag identifies a small piece of content on social media. On Instagram, a user can search posts with a particular hashtag, and all content with that hashtag will turn up in the results.
Link tagging is the process of adding unique identifiers to your URLs, allowing you to attribute traffic to individual campaigns. By doing this, you can prove the value and evaluate the performance of each ecommerce campaign. UTM parameters are an important step in correctly tracking your ecommerce success.
By tagging Proposals, you can organize your Proposals into groups; conduct searches for these tagged Proposals; and run Proposal reports using Tags as a sorting parameter.
Detailed Summary: The tagging process involves using labels to provide content with additional information (using a particular set of keywords). Tagging is primarily used to make information easier to find or link to, and theres a difference between blog tags and social media tags.
In the marketing world, tagging refers to adding keywords or key phrases to a piece of content to make it easier to find or link to.
Tagging - What is the purpose of tagging? Tagging involves using specific labels or keywords to furnish additional information about content. The primary purpose of tagging is to simplify the process of finding or linking information. Its important to note the distinction between blog tags and social media tags.
TaggingWhat Does Tag Mean? Different from hashtagging, tagging refers to using a social handle or username of a person or business in your post or photo. When you tag someone on Facebook or Instagram or tag a business on a Facebook post or photo, you identify them and essentially linking them in your post.
